SPOTLIGHT: Exec argues that EMRs show quality commitment
Many of the biggest supporters of EMR adoption pitch them as a huge productivity improvement tool. But to Laura Adams, president and CEO of the Rhode Island Quality Institute, they're central to improving quality, too. Her organization, which hosts the state's RHIO, is built on the notion that not having having access to digital health information causes harm, not just delays or waste. Article
